Abstract
A microfluidic analysis system (1) performs polymerase chain reaction (PCR) analysis on a bio sample. In a centrifuge (6) the sample is separated into DNA and RNA constituents. The vortex is created by opposing flow of a silicon oil primary carrier fluid effecting circulation by viscous drag. The bio sample exits the centrifuge enveloped in the primary carrier fluid. This is pumped by a flow controller (7) to a thermal stage (9). The thermal stage (9) has a number of microfluidic devices (70) each having thermal zones (71, 72, 73) in which the bio sample is heated or cooled by heat conduction to/from a thermal carrier fluid and the primary carrier fluid. Thus, the carrier fluids envelope the sample, control its flowrate, and control its temperature without need for moving parts at the micro scale.

4. A biological sample analysis system comprising:
-
a carrier fluid supply; a sample supply; a sample preparation stage for providing a flow of sample droplets enveloped in an immiscible primary carrier fluid; at least one channel for continuous flow of the carrier fluid which carries the sample droplets; at least one analysis stage for performing analysis of the sample in the continuous flow while enveloped within the primary carrier fluid without the sample contacting a solid surface of the channel; and a controller for controlling the system, wherein there are a plurality of analysis stages, and said analysis stages comprise a thermal cycling stage and an optical detection stage for performance of a polymerase chain reaction; wherein the sample preparation stage comprises a centrifuge for separation of samples from an input fluid and for introduction of the samples to the primary carrier fluid; and
wherein the centrifuge comprises a pair of opposed primary carrier fluid channels on either side of a vortex chamber, whereby flow of primary carrier fluid in said channels causes centrifuging of sample in the vortex chamber and flow of sample from the chamber into said channels. - View Dependent Claims (5, 7)
